Navorska tree » Teete (Teete "Theodore") "Theodore" Wiersema (1873-1937)

Personal data Teete (Teete "Theodore") "Theodore" Wiersema 


Household of Teete (Teete "Theodore") "Theodore" Wiersema

He is married to Lamberta Cornelia de Glint.

They got married on May 14, 1908 at stad Groningen, provincie Groningen, he was 35 years old.


Child(ren):

  1. Winifred Wiersema  1917-1950

"Theodore Wiersema Birth 4 May 1873 Netherlands Death 28 Feb 1937 (aged 63) East Grand Rapids, Kent County, Michigan, USA Burial Rosedale Memorial Park Tallmadge, Ottawa County, Michigan, USA Memorial ID 97095572

Wife: Lambertha Wiersema

Parents: Henry Wiersema and Hendrickje VandenGulden (Netherlands)
Occupation: Head Nurse Childrens Pay Hospital Cutlerville, MI

Family Members
Children

Winifred Wiersema Helmholdt 1917-1950
